The Boat Cruise – A Wet, Up-C close Encounter
The Hornblower Boat Cruise is a highlight for most visitors. It typically operates from May through November and provides an exhilarating experience — feeling the mist and roar of the falls right at your feet. Reviewers frequently mention how awe-inspiring and fun it is. “The trip under the falls was great fun and very wet,” one traveler shared, emphasizing the immersive nature of this part.
However, it’s worth noting that during colder months (December 1st to May 7th), the boat ride isn’t available. Instead, you’ll visit the Niagara Parks Butterfly Conservatory or Niagara Power Station. This switch is a good backup, especially if you’re visiting in winter, but it’s a different kind of experience—more educational and less thrilling.
Skylon Tower – Panoramic Views
Next, the ascent to the Skylon Tower offers breathtaking panoramic views of both the American and Horseshoe Falls. It’s a quick elevator ride up, but the vistas are well worth it. Tour reviews rave about the spectacular scenery, and many mention how this view helps put the size and power of Niagara into perspective. It’s especially stunning at sunset or when the Falls are illuminated.
Journey Behind the Falls
Descending into the tunnels behind the falls is an experience that many find both exciting and a little surreal. Walking behind the cascading water, with the roar above your head, makes you appreciate the raw power of nature. Reviewers have called it “great fun and very wet,” underscoring the immersive aspect of this attraction.

FAQ

Is the boat cruise available year-round?
No, the boat cruise operates from May to November. During the off-season (December 1st to May 7th), you’ll visit the Niagara Parks Butterfly Conservatory or the Niagara Power Station instead.
Does the tour cater to weather conditions?
Yes, the tour operates in all weather, but it’s wise to dress appropriately since parts of the tour involve getting wet and exposed to the elements.
Are there any age or health restrictions?
The tour isn’t suitable for people with mobility impairments or those with heart problems, likely due to the physical demands of some attractions and the boat ride.
What should I bring?
Comfortable shoes, weather-appropriate clothing, and a waterproof camera are recommended. Ponchos are provided for the boat, but extra rain gear might be helpful if you tend to get cold or wet.
Is the tour guided in English only?
Guided commentary is available in both English and German, depending on availability. Ensure to specify your language preference when booking.
Can I cancel or reschedule?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und. Booking now allows you to reserve your spot with the flexibility to pay later.
